5-year strategic expansion of neuroscience research with three more teams

News and Announcements | February 4, 2025 | Cook Children's Neurosciences Research Center

The Neurosciences Research Center proudly announces its expansion with three more teams focusing on epilepsy, movement disorders and stroke, as well as behavior disorders and autism. The program's expansion is generously supported by Cook Children's Health Care System as part of the 5-year strategic plan of neurosciences research for 2025-2030. The expansion will enhance research productivity by recruiting established researchers at director-level, postdoctoral research fellows and support staff. These researchers will work closely with the physicians of the Jane and John Justin Institute for Mind Health in order to expedite the discovery of scientific findings that improve morbidity and mortality associated with a variety of neurological disorders. The program's expansion will help further distinguish Cook Children's at a national and international level in several specialties. As part of this expansion, Dr. Papadelis was promoted to Assistant Vice President in order to oversee these new teams as well as existing personnel.
